Re: 1972 Pargo ... hippy cart
Yup lifts from rear, should be a prop under there sorta like for hoods. By the way '39 ford tear drop tail lights look real good on those. Put some in mine. Blue dot type. Painted mine blue also. '78 Pontiac electric blue. If yours has the disk brake on the tranny, Harley pads can be made to work if yours are worn. I took the disc to a machine shop and had it cut a little just to smooth it up. Was very pitted.
